The lifting conjecture for the Huneke–Wiegand property

Let (R,m)(R,\mathfrak m) be a Gorenstein local ring and let xmx\in\mathfrak m be a non-zerodivisor. Say that RR satisfies (HW) when every torsion-free RR-module MM with rank such that MRMM\otimes_R M^* is maximal Cohen–Macaulay is free, where M=HomR(M,R)M^*=\operatorname{Hom}_R(M,R).

Huneke–Wiegand lifting conjecture. If R/(x)R/(x) satisfies (HW), then RR satisfies (HW).

This asks whether the Huneke–Wiegand property lifts across a quotient by a regular element. The supplied text gives no resolution, so the conjecture remains open.

Primary source

T. H. Freitas, V. H. Jorge PÉrez, R. Wiegand and S. Wiegand, “Auslander-Reiten and Huneke-Wiegand conjectures over quasi-fiber product rings”, arXiv:2205.01031 (2022).
